> So the only way to do preferences is by having a toolstrip?

No, preferences have nothing to do with toolstrips.

I just suggested in my previous mail that you can use a regular tab
content area or popup window to display the preferences UI. As for
actually reading the preferences when necessary, you could use a
background page.
